As mentioned, production servers should maximize performance and set this parameter to `huge`. You can set the `node_size` parameter lower to use less memory, but you should only do this for testing. You can run rippled in AWS, but Ripple does not recommend using Elastic Block Storage (EBS). Elastic Block Storage's maximum number of IOPS (5,000) is insufficient for `rippled`'s heaviest loads, despite being very expensive.
